The challenge
Local environmental concerns led to a demand for a reduction of suspended solids, nitrogen and phosphorus levels in effluent from a number of WWTPs around the River Isar.

Any additional equipment needed to fit within the existing footprint of the site and integrate easily with the original processes. The installation could not impact operation of the site.

The solution
30 DynaSand filters were designed and installed as a compact and effective solution. The new process removes suspended solids, biological nitrogen and low levels of phosphorus. If higher phosphorous concentrations are detected at the inflow, ferric salts are added to enable precipitation.

The total filter area of 180 m² can handle a maximum flowrate of 2’123 m³/h and deliver a suspended solids figure of less than 5 mg/l and phosphorus levels below 1 mg/l.
